- It is recommended to have an eye-flushing bottle
available.

- If liquid refrigerant has come in contact with your skin
and eyes, immediately flush with cool water for 15
minutes. Afterwards instill eye drops and consult a
doctor immediately, even when the eyes are not
hurting.

- The doctor must be informed that the injury was
caused by refrigerant R134a. Should refrigerant come
into contact with other parts of the body despite
compliance with safety regulations, these must
likewise be rinsed immediately for at least 15 minutes
with cold water.

- Work on refrigerant system should only be performed
in ventilated areas (workshops). Switch on existing
ventilation systems.

- Refrigerant must not be stored in low-level areas (e.g.
cellars) and corresponding exits or light wells.

- Do not attempt repair on filled air conditioning systems by
soldering, brazing or welding. This applies also for welding
and soldering work on the vehicle, in the event that parts of
the A/C system may heat up. When performing paintwork
repairs, the temperature in the drying booth or preheating
zone must not exceed 80 C.

Reason:

Exposure to heat gives rise to considerable pressure in the
system, which could cause the pressure relief valve to
open.

Corrective action:

- Discharge refrigerant circuit using service station.

Note:

- Always replace damaged and/or leaking A/C system
components. Do not attempt repair by soldering, brazing or
welding.

Refrigerant vessels (e.g. charging cylinders of service
station) must never be subjected to excessive heat or
exposed to direct sunlight.

Corrective action:

- Vessels must never be completely filled with liquid
refrigerant. Without sufficient room for expansion (gas

Refrigerant is never to be transferred to systems or vessels
in which air is present.

Corrective action:

- Evacuate systems and vessels before charging with
refrigerant.

Basic rules for working on refrigerant
circuit

- Observe workplace-specific instructions

refer to

Environmental Protection Vol. 2-2. 23.0 .

- Ensure absolute cleanliness when working.

- Wear safety goggles and gloves when working with
refrigerant and nitrogen.

- Switch on existing ventilation systems.

- Use service station to discharge refrigerant circuit, only
then open screw connections and replace malfunctioning
components.

- Use caps to seal off opened assemblies and hoses to
prevent ingress of moisture and dirt.

- Make exclusive use of tools and materials intended for
refrigerant R134a.

- Re-seal opened refrigerant oil vessels to guard against
moisture.

- Flush refrigerant circuit with compressed air and nitrogen
if:

- Moisture or dirt has penetrated into refrigerant circuit (e.g.
following an accident)

- Refrigerant oil is dark and viscous.

- There is too much refrigerant oil in the refrigerant circuit
after compressor replacement.

- The A/C compressor had to be replaced on account of
"internal" damage (e.g. noise or no output).

In vehicles with A/C compressor without A/C clutch:

Note:

General information for A/C system

13/2/2005

- The engine is only to be started following complete
assembly of the refrigerant circuit.

- If possible start engine only with a filled refrigerant circuit.

- A/C compressor is driven permanently by the ribbed belt
pulley/torsion elastic clutch (not installed with an A/C
clutch):

- If an A/C compressor locks-up the overload safeguard for
the A/C compressor shaft is triggered. Also if no outward
bulges are visible on ribbed belt pulley/ overload safeguard,
it may also be that the A/C compressor is locked up.
Another indicator is abraded rubber material in the area of
the ribbed belt pulley/overload safeguard

- The A/C compressor is equipped with a protected oil
supply, this prevents A/C compressor damage in the event
that the system is empty. This means that approx.40 to 50
cm

3

of refrigerant oil remains in the A/C compressor.

- The engine should only be started when the refrigerant
circuit is completely and properly installed. For example; if
the refrigerant lines are not connected to the A/C
compressor, when the engine is running the A/C
compressor may heat up (via internal heat generation) so
much that the compressor will be destroyed.

- A/C Compressor Regulator Valve N280 is not activated
when the refrigerant circuit is empty and the A/C
compressor idles with the engine.

- If it is necessary to start the engine with a discharged
refrigerant circuit:

- Refrigerant circuit must be fully assembled.

- At least 1 4 of the prescribed refrigerant oil must be in the
A/C compressor.

- Engine speed should not increase above 2500 RPM.

- The engine should only run as long as absolutely
necessary

O-ring seals

- Make exclusive use of seals which are resistant to
refrigerant R134a and the related refrigerant oils. Color
coding of O-rings is no longer employed. Colored and black
O-rings are used.

- For used O-rings, make sure inner diameter is correct.
